John Culbreath, PE

John Culbreath leads complex infrastructure and economic development projects as principal and regional director at Thomas & Hutton, a 550-plus employee engineering firm. Culbreath earned a Bachelor of Science in Civil Engineering from the University of South Carolina in 1999.

His leadership has been instrumental in delivering multiple award-winning initiatives that have shaped the state’s economic and infrastructure landscape. Culbreath guided the Camp Hall Industrial Commerce Park, ranked the nation’s top industrial park in 2025, and the $2 billion Scout Motors manufacturing facility in Blythewood, which created 4,000 jobs. The Volvo Car U.S. operations project earned national recognition and the state’s Palmetto Award, the highest honor for engineering excellence.

“Effectively integrating artificial intelligence into our work while maintaining the human element that defines civil engineering” represents the industry’s biggest challenge, Culbreath noted, emphasizing that “collaboration, creativity and teamwork are essential to the design process.”

Culbreath is a member of the American Society of Civil Engineers and the South Carolina Economic Developers’ Association.

Key Accomplishments

John Culbreath has led major engineering and economic-development projects that have shaped South Carolina’s industrial and infrastructure landscape. Notable achievements include:

Camp Hall Industrial Commerce Park: Guided infrastructure and site-development efforts supporting the park’s rise to the top national ranking in 2025.

Camp Hall Rail Survey: Helped advance South Carolina’s freight-mobility network through nationally recognized rail-survey work.

Central Berkeley WWTP Flow Diversion: Directed engineering for a large-scale utility project honored for its technical execution and environmental benefit.

Scout Motors Manufacturing Facility: Supported engineering for a $2B investment projected to bring 4,000 jobs to the Midlands.

Volvo Car US Operations: Led engineering components for a project celebrated across multiple industry organizations for elevating advanced manufacturing capacity in the state.
